Output 81664c29c7df1c56121818cb4b6433a419e758c46fdc5ad23c8903a0d50c9576:0

value
510500
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 218c9de1d730ffd72ba67df3ec9140009849a281 OP_EQUALVERIFY OP_CHECKSIG
address
144PkZ1bPqVm7fNxsrPLQGoAr4LTP5VD3X
transaction
81664c29c7df1c56121818cb4b6433a419e758c46fdc5ad23c8903a0d50c9576
spent
true